sysutils/opentofu: New port
OpenTofu is an OSS tool for building, changing, and versioning
infrastructure safely and efficiently. OpenTofu can manage existing and
popular service providers as well as custom in-house solutions.
The key features of OpenTofu are:
- Infrastructure as Code: Infrastructure is described using a high-level
configuration syntax. This allows a blueprint of your datacenter to be
versioned and treated as you would any other code. Additionally,
infrastructure can be shared and re-used.
- Execution Plans: OpenTofu has a "planning" step where it generates an
execution plan. The execution plan shows what OpenTofu will do when
you call apply. This lets you avoid any surprises when OpenTofu
manipulates infrastructure.
- Resource Graph: OpenTofu builds a graph of all your resources, and
parallelizes the creation and modification of any non-dependent
resources. Because of this, OpenTofu builds infrastructure as
efficiently as possible, and operators get insight into dependencies
in their infrastructure.
- Change Automation: Complex changesets can be applied to your
infrastructure with minimal human interaction. With the previously
mentioned execution plan and resource graph, you know exactly what
OpenTofu will change and in what order, avoiding many possible human
errors.
